Craven County, NC - M.W.H. Sumrell to Leroy M. White and Nancy M. White ~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~~ M.W.H. Sumrell to Leroy M. White and Nancy M. White Craven County, North Carolina Deed Book 66, Page 423 This Indenture made and executed this 21st day of October in the year of our Lord one thousand Eight hundred and Sixty-one by and between Leroy M. White and Nancy M. White his wife of Craven County State of North Carolina of the first part and M.W.H Sumrell of the County and State aforesaid of the second part. Witnesseth That whereas at the Fall Term 1859 of the Court of Equity for the County and State aforesaid Whichcote White, Leroy M. White & others filed their petition for the sale for partition of a tract of land in Craven County which descended to them as heirs at-Law of Mordecai White deceased and whereas said tract of land was sold by the Clerk Master of said Court in pursuance of the order thereof: And the proceeds were ordered to be distributed among said heirs, and Nancy M. White wife of Leroy M. White is one of said heirs and entitled to the sum of One hundred & fifty-eight 99/100 dollars being the one sixth part of the net proceeds of said sale. Now therefore for and in consideration of the promised and for the further consideration of one dollar in hand paid to the said parties of the first part by the said party of the second part the receipt whereof is herely acknowledged the said parties of the first part have given granted bargained and sold and by these present do give grant bargain sell and canvey unto the said party of the second part hes heirs and assigns all their right title & interest in & to the said proceeds of this sale of land. To Have and to Hold the same to him the said M.W.H. Sumrell his heirs and asssigns forever. In Witness whereof the said parties of the first part have hereunto set their hands and Seals this day and year first above written. Signed Sealed and delivered in presence of William R. Davis LeRoy M. White (Seal) Nancy M. White (Seal) State of North Carolina Craven County On this 21st day of October A.D. 1861 personally appeared before me one of the Judges of the Superior Court of North Carolina the above mentioned Leroy M. White and Nancy M. his wife and acknowledged the above execution by them of the forgoing deed - And therefore the said Nancy M. being by me privately examined separate and apart from her said husband touching her free consent of this execution of said Instrument declared that she executed the same firstly of her own will and accord & without any force ????? or under influence on the part of her said husband or any other person and that she still acknowledges(too blurred to read.)
